A judiciary is theoretically sure by the structure, just as all different authorities bodies are. In most countries judges could only interpret the structure and all different laws. But in frequent law countries, the place matters usually are not constitutional, the judiciary can also create law beneath the doctrine of precedent. The UK, Finland and New Zealand assert the best of parliamentary sovereignty, whereby the unelected judiciary could not overturn law passed by a democratic legislature. The other essential model is the presidential system, discovered within the United States and in Brazil. In presidential techniques, the executive acts as both head of state and head of presidency, and has energy to nominate an unelected cupboard. Under a presidential system, the manager branch is separate from the legislature to which it isn’t accountable. Although international locations like Israel, Greece, Sweden and China are unicameral, most countries are bicameral, meaning they’ve two separately appointed legislative homes. Some international locations permit their highest judicial authority to overrule laws they determine to be unconstitutional. For instance, in Brown v. Board of Education, the United States Supreme Court nullified many state statutes that had established racially segregated colleges, finding such statutes to be incompatible with the Fourteenth Amendment to the United States Constitution. In general, legal methods can be cut up between civil law and common law systems. The time period “civil law”, referring to the civilian authorized system originating in continental Europe, should not be confused with “civil law” within the sense of the widespread law subjects distinct from legal law and public law.

Public law issues authorities and society, including constitutional law, administrative law, and criminal law. Private law offers with authorized disputes between people and/or organisations in areas similar to contracts, property, torts/delicts and industrial law.
Civil law jurisdictions deal with contracts in a different way in a variety of respects, with a extra interventionist position for the state in both the formation and enforcement of contracts. In France, an strange contract is said to form simply on the basis of a “meeting of the minds” or a “concurrence of wills”. Germany has a particular approach to contracts, which ties into property law.
